Performance
When it comes to performance, the Hair Dryer leads with its impressive 150,000 RPM brushless motor, which allows it to dry hair quickly—short hair in just 2 minutes and long hair in 3-4 minutes. This rapid drying capability positions it well for users in a hurry or those with thicker hair. Conversely, the REVLON Turbo Hair Dryer, with 1875 watts of power, provides a solid drying experience, especially with its turbo airflow button that can increase drying speed by up to 50%. While both dryers are effective, the Hair Dryer stands out for its advanced motor technology.
Heat and Speed Settings
The Hair Dryer offers extensive customization with 5 heat settings and 3 speed options, allowing users to choose the best combination for their hair type. This range can be particularly beneficial for those with sensitive hair or skin. The REVLON Turbo Hair Dryer also provides flexibility with 3 heat and 2 speed settings, including a cool shot feature for setting styles. Although both offer adjustable options, the Hair Dryer’s wider range may be more appealing to users seeking a tailored drying experience.
Technology and Features
In terms of technology, the Hair Dryer utilizes negative ion technology that releases 500 million negative ions, effectively reducing frizz and enhancing moisture retention. This feature is aimed at promoting healthier, smoother hair after styling. The REVLON Turbo Hair Dryer also incorporates ionic technology to combat frizz, alongside a ceramic coating that distributes heat evenly to minimize damage. While both products offer beneficial technologies, the Hair Dryer’s higher ion output could lead to superior results for users particularly concerned about frizz.
